CPR Through To The Semi Finals!

Claregate are through to the semi final of the Lester Charity Cup after a well deserved 1-0 win away to The Old Bush.

Claregate dominated much of the 1st half, creating chances and having most of the possession but the Old Bush keeper kept his side in the tie with a series of saves including a good stop from a Ben Bickley screamer. Scores at 0-0 going into half time.

Old Bush started to cause Claregate more problems in the 2nd half but the Claregate back 4 stood firm. The crucial goal came on 75 minutes when an Old Bush throw in played back to their centre half was nicked away by striker Jon Wilson who finished with a cheeky lob over the keeper. Subs used were Fraser Kerry and Jay Rumbold on for Russell West and Rodney Williams on 62 minutes and Danny Rai on for Kevin Haughton on 78 minutes. In the dying minutes the 2 subs Jay Rumbold and Danny Rai combined, almost making sure of the win with a cross from Jay finding Danny in the box who hit a half volley that their keeper was able to save. An excellent team performance with a commanding defensive display from the back 4 but it was Andrae Brown who took the man of the match award for a superb midfield display, dominating the midfield and linking play all over the pitch.
